WATER PURIFICATION – Activated carbon filtration can effectively reduce certain organic compounds and chlorine in drinking water. It can also reduce the quality of lead, dissolved radon, and harmless taste- and- odor- causing compounds.

 

DECHLORINIZATION –      One of the many adsorption properties of activated carbon is its high capacity to reduce chlorine.

 

MUNICIPAL/ INDUSTRIAL WASTEWATER TREATMENT – Activated carbon is used in water and wastewater treatment to reduce some impurities in water used for industries. Primarily as an adsorbent for the removal of relatively low levels of organic and inorganic contaminants via transfer from the dissolved phase to the solid carbon surface.

 

GOLD RECOVERY –          Highly activated carbon is used in the dissolved gold recovery process, either by introducing it directly into the CIL (carbon-in-leach) tanks or into separate CIP (carbon-in-pulp) tanks after leaching. The activated carbon adsorbs the dissolved gold from the leach slurry thereby concentrating it into a smaller mass of solids. The carbon is then separated from the slurry by screening and subjected to further treatment to recover the adsorbed gold.
